Ինչպե՞ս է աշխատում հավասարության ստուգումը:

Բովանդակություն:

Ինչպե՞ս է աշխատում հավասարության ստուգումը:
Ինչպե՞ս է աշխատում հավասարության ստուգումը:

Video: Ինչպե՞ս է աշխատում հավասարության ստուգումը:

Video: Ինչպե՞ս է աշխատում հավասարության ստուգումը:
Video: 8 բան, որ տղամարդիկ անում են ՄԻԱՅՆ այն կնոջ հետ, ում սիրում են 2024, Սեպտեմբեր
Anonim

Հավասարակշռության ստուգումն այն գործընթացն է, որը ապահովում է տվյալների ճշգրիտ փոխանցումը հանգույցների միջև հաղորդակցության ընթացքում… Աղբյուրն այնուհետև փոխանցում է այս տվյալները հղման միջոցով, և բիթերը ստուգվում և հաստատվում են նպատակակետում:. Տվյալները ճշգրիտ են համարվում, եթե բիթերի թիվը (զույգ կամ կենտ) համընկնում է աղբյուրից փոխանցված թվի հետ:

Ինչպե՞ս է հավասարության ստուգումը հայտնաբերում սխալները:

Հավասարակշռության ստուգումը ստացողի մոտ կարող է հայտնաբերել սխալի առկայությունը եթե ստացողի ազդանշանի հավասարությունը տարբերվում է ակնկալվող հավասարությունից… Եթե հայտնաբերվում է սխալ, ապա ստացողը անտեսելու է ստացված բայթը և կպահանջի նույն բայթը հաղորդողին վերափոխանցել:

Ինչպե՞ս է կատարվում հավասարության ստուգումը:

Ամեն անգամ, երբ բայտը փոխանցվում է, հավասարության բիթը ստուգվում է Մեկ բիթանոց հավասարության համակարգերը կհայտնաբերեն, արդյոք բայթի ութ բիթներից մեկը սխալմամբ փոխվել է 1-ից 0 կամ 0-ից 1: Այնուամենայնիվ, այն չի կարող հայտնաբերել երկու բիթ սխալ, քանի որ եթե բայթի երկու բիթերը հակադարձվում են, զույգ կամ կենտ թիվը մնում է նույնը:

Ո՞ր դարպասն է օգտագործվում հավասարության ստուգման համար:

Հավասարաչափության ստուգիչը նախագծված է՝ օգտագործելով XOR դարպասներ տվյալների բիթերի վրա: XOR դարպասից դուրս կգա «0», եթե բիթերը նման են, կամ «1», եթե բիթերը տարբերվում են:

Ինչպե՞ս է իրականացվում հավասարության ստուգումը հիշողության մոդուլում:

Հավասարաչափության ստուգումը կարող է իրականացվել կամ որպես '0' հավասարություն կամ '1' հավասարություն Երբ բայթը պահվում է, զրոների թիվը (կամ միավորները, եթե '1' հավասարություն) գումարվում է: … Երբ այդ բայթը կարդացվում է հիշողությունից, բիթերը կրկին հաշվվում են և արդյունքը համեմատվում է հավասարության բիթում պահվածի հետ:

Խորհուրդ ենք տալիս: